Abstract
Following the paradigm on the sphere, we begin the study of irrational conformal field theory (ICFT) on the torus. In particular, we find that the affine-Virasoro characters of ICFT satisfy heatlike differential equations with flat connections. As a first example, we solve the system for the general g/h coset construction, obtaining an integral representation for the general coset characters. In a second application, we solve for the high-level characters of the general ICFT on simple g, noting a simplification for the subspace of theories which possess a nontrivial symmetry group. Finally, we give a geometric formulation of the system in which the flat connections are generalized Laplacians on the centrally extended loop group.
